Summary
If you make $17,482,692 a year living in the region of Ontario, Canada, you will be taxed $9,325,811. That means that your net pay will be $8,156,881 per year, or $679,740 per month. Your average tax rate is 53.3% and your marginal tax rate is 53.5%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of $100 in your salary will be taxed $53.53, hence, your net pay will only increase by $46.47.
Bonus Example
A $1,000 bonus will generate an extra $465 of net incomes. A $5,000 bonus will generate an extra $2,324 of net incomes.
